Apakah Suatu Variabel Bertipe Array? Ini Cara Mengujinya Pada Bahasa Pemrograman PHP

Untuk menguji suatu variabel bertipe array atau tidak, bahasa pemrograman PHP menyediakan fungsi is_array(). Bagaimana penerapannya pada program PHP, yuk simak artikel ini.


Kodefungsi.com -

Saat membuat program PHP, barangkali kita perlu untuk menguji apakah nilai suatu variabel bertipe array atau tidak.

Untuk mengetahui bahasa pemrograman PHP menyediakan fungsi is_array(). 

Coba lihat contoh sederhana program PHP di bawah ini. 

 

/* Contoh 1 */

/* inisialisasi variabel x */
$x = array( "nama" => "Jono", "usia" => 20, "pendidikan" => "SMA" );

/* cetak atau tampilkan status tipe dari variabel x */
/* menampilkan keluaran "1" */
echo is_array( $x );

 

Pada contoh 1, dilakukan inisialisasi variabel $x yang diberi nilai array("nama"=>"Jono", "usia"=>20, "pendidikan"=>"SMA").

Tujuan kita adalah memeriksa apakah nilai variabel tersebut bertipe array atau tidak.

Untuk menjawabnya, kita gunakan fungsi is_array()

Untuk bisa menampilkannya, kita gunakan kode program echo is_array( $x ).

Jika program PHP pada contoh 1 dijalankan, maka akan diperoleh keluaran "1". Itu berarti bahwa variabel $x mengandung nilai bertipe array. Namun jika keluarannya "" alias NULL alias False, maka nilai variabel tersebut tidak bertipe array.

 

/* Contoh 2 */

/* inisialisasi variabel x */
$x = 69;

/* cetak atau tampilkan status tipe dari variabel x */
/* menampilkan keluaran "" */
echo is_array( $x );

 

Pada contoh  2, dilakukan inisialiasi variabel $x yang diberi nilai 69.

Tujuan kita adalah memeriksa apakah nilai dari variabel $x itu bertipe array atau tidak.

Kita gunakan kode program echo is_array( $x ).

Setelah program dijalankan maka diperoleh hasil " " alias kosong. Itu menunjukkan bahwa variabel $x bukanlah bertipe array. 

Demikianlah pemaparan singkat tentang cara menguji tipe suatu variabel menggunakan pemrograman PHP. Silakan dicoba dan dilatih, semoga artikel ini bermanfaat. Selamat belajar PHP.

Artikel ini ditulis oleh | | Dikunjungi 0 pengunjung unik per hari

>